Output dade2aa067809654c918c8339121f5c105034c2c64018ce82228d1ae6a7ec698:1

value
18299068
script pubkey
OP_0 OP_PUSHBYTES_20 1f0ad35d07fc0366f134d49dd685765e269e7b07
address
bc1qru9dxhg8lspkduf56jwadptktcnfu7c8xyu4kx
transaction
dade2aa067809654c918c8339121f5c105034c2c64018ce82228d1ae6a7ec698
spent
true